Sentences:

(1) It's been more than three months since Mike Mahaney had to worry about graffiti scarring the sides of his shop on South Broadway .
(2) The taggers stopped painting Mahaney's Headed West store in April .
(3) They stopped because he hired some artists to paint a mural of Alice in Wonderland on one side of the store .
(4) Paintings of Jerry Garcia , Bob Marley , Jim Morrison and Janis Joplin cover another side .
(5) In a metro area like Denver , where graffiti is not only an eyesore but a predictor of gang activity , substituting art for vandalism might seem like a good thing .
(6) Yet Englewood officials are prosecuting Mahaney for doing just that .
(7) " I'll plead not guilty , " Mahaney said of his scheduled August 22 appearance for what the city claims are sign code violations .

Which of the above sentences most strongly suggest ( s ) that this is an opinion / editorial column ?
A. Sentence 1
B . Sentences 2 , 3 , and 4
C. Sentences 5 and 6
D. Sentence 7

Final answer:

Sentences 5 and 6 most strongly suggest that this is an opinion/editorial column.

Step-by-step explanation:

The sentences that most strongly suggest that this is an opinion/editorial column are Sentences 5 and 6. Sentence 5 expresses the opinion that substituting art for graffiti might be a good thing in a metro area like Denver, while Sentence 6 mentions that the Englewood officials are prosecuting Mahaney for doing just that, which implies disagreement with his actions. These sentences reflect the writer's viewpoint on the subject and indicate that this is an editorial column.
